Tread lightly.

In a city where everyone walks everywhere, having the right shoes is non-negotiable. (Nothing reveals a tourist quicker than inappropriate footwear.) Avoid anything practical but unstylish (clunky running shoes), or the opposite, stylish but super uncomfortable (painfully high heels). There are endless options that strike the balance: mid-heeled booties, smoking loafers, ballet flats, oxford lace-ups, and slip-on brogues. Or just try a cool pair of sneakers, like Nike Frees, Adidas Stan Smiths, classic Vans, and Converse Chuck Taylors. And if you really must wear high heels, remember to stash a pair of back-up flats in your bag.

What is the typical New York fashion? ›

Most New Yorkers have ditched their skinny jeans and replaced them with either classic straight-leg, cargo, or other baggy pants. Not only are they super comfortable as you make your way around the city, but they can then be easily dressed up in the evening with platform sandals or shoes.

What to wear in New York to not look like a tourist? ›

Anything too slim or fitted (this includes skinny jeans) will mark you as not from here. Also, if you want to look really insider-y, she said, “throw your chunky oversize knit sweater over your coat instead of a scarf, and tuck your oversize tote under the arm, not on your shoulder.” Finally, don't be flashy.

Can I wear white jeans in NYC? ›

Are white pants and crops OK in summer in NYC? Sure, they're okay, but darker colors are far more practical. White will get filthy very quickly.
